package org.tensorflow;

import static org.junit.jupiter.api.Assertions.assertEquals;
import static org.junit.jupiter.api.Assertions.assertFalse;
import static org.junit.jupiter.api.Assertions.assertNotNull;
import static org.junit.jupiter.api.Assertions.assertTrue;
import static org.junit.jupiter.api.Assertions.fail;

import org.bytedeco.javacpp.IntPointer;
import org.bytedeco.javacpp.Pointer;
import org.junit.jupiter.api.Test;

public class EagerSessionTest {

  @Test
  public void closeSessionTwiceDoesNotFail() {
    try (EagerSession s = EagerSession.create()) {
      s.close();
    }
  }

  @Test
  public void cleanupResourceOnSessionClose() {
    Pointer ref;
    try (EagerSession s = EagerSession.create()) {
      s.attach(ref = new IntPointer(1));
      assertFalse(ref.isNull());

      // check that reaching safe point did not release resources
      buildOp(s);
      assertFalse(ref.isNull());
    }
    assertTrue(ref.isNull());
  }

  @Test
  public void cleanupResourceInBackground() {
    try (EagerSession s = EagerSession.create()) {

      Pointer ref = new IntPointer(1024 * 1024);
      s.attach(ref);
      assertFalse(ref.isNull());
      System.gc();
      sleep(50); // allow some time to the background thread for cleaning up resources

      long before = Pointer.totalBytes();
      s.detach(ref.retainReference());
      ref = null;
      System.gc();
      sleep(50); // allow some time to the background thread for cleaning up resources
      long after = Pointer.totalBytes();
      assertEquals(4 * 1024 * 1024, before - after);
    }
  }

  @Test
  public void clearedResourcesAreNotCleanedUp() {
    Pointer ref;
    try (EagerSession s = EagerSession.create()) {
      s.attach(ref = new IntPointer(1));
      s.detach(ref.retainReference());
    }
    assertFalse(ref.isNull());
  }

  @Test
  public void buildingOpWithClosedSessionFails() {
    EagerSession s = EagerSession.create();
    s.close();
    try {
      buildOp(s);
      fail();
    } catch (IllegalStateException e) {
      // ok
    }
  }

  @Test
  public void addingReferenceToClosedSessionFails() {
    EagerSession s = EagerSession.create();
    s.close();
    try {
      s.attach(new IntPointer(1));
      fail();
    } catch (IllegalStateException e) {
      // ok
    }
  }

  @Test
  public void defaultSession() throws Exception {
    EagerSession.closeDefaultForTest();
    EagerSession.Options options = EagerSession.options();
    EagerSession.initDefault(options);
    EagerSession session = EagerSession.getDefault();
    assertNotNull(session);
    try {
      EagerSession.initDefault(options);
      fail();
    } catch (IllegalStateException e) {
      // expected
    }
    try {
      session.close();
      fail();
    } catch (IllegalStateException e) {
      // expected
    }
  }

  private static void buildOp(EagerSession s) {
    // Creating an operation is a safe point for resource cleanup
    try {
      s.opBuilder("Const", "Const");
    } catch (UnsupportedOperationException e) {
      // TODO (karlllessard) remove this exception catch when EagerOperationBuilder is implemented
    }
  }

  private static void sleep(int millis) {
    try {
      Thread.sleep(millis);
    } catch (InterruptedException e) {
    }
  }
}
